Video: Mara, Bambi, and Rana Walk to Dinner

We all know that dinnertime is important to Mara – and she and Bambi (and sometimes Rana) trek to the barn for their evening meal. Before a recent feeding, Scott went out to see if the girls were headed toward the barn and found all three together and on their way. 

This video shows each girl’s personality: Mara is on a mission to get to her chute to be fed, Bambi is just behind but getting occasionally distracted by exciting things to smell or touch, and Rana is following along to follow along. You can also notice that Mara is throwing dust to keep the bugs at bay. She dislikes them more than most, and dinnertime is at dusk – prime time for bugs.

This might be the first time that you have seen Mara’s uneven gait as she walks. She has an old injury on her right front wrist that occurred when she was about 5 years old and it causes her to lilt a bit. This is nothing new or abnormal for her; her ankle bends and is never 100% straight.
